Why Choose Sliding Patio Doors?


Before diving into the setup procedure, let's quickly check out the advantages of moving patio doors:

  1. Space Efficiency: Sliding doors open horizontally, supplying more space compared to conventional swinging doors.
  2. Natural Light: With big glass panels, they boost natural light in your house.
  3. Accessibility: They provide easy access to outdoor patios, decks, or gardens.
  4. Energy Efficiency: Modern moving doors come with energy-efficient choices that can help reduce heating & cooling expenses.

The Installation Process


1. Measure the Opening

The very primary step in the setup process is to measure the existing door frame or opening. Utilize a determining tape to determine the height and width. Ensure you determine several points and take the smallest measurement to ensure that the brand-new door will fit properly.

2. Prepare the Area

Before you begin removing the old door, clear the location around the door frame and secure the floor. A drop fabric can assist gather particles. It's likewise important to ensure you have appropriate ventilation in case any dust or particulates end up being airborne.

3. Get Rid Of the Old Door

Carefully get rid of the old patio door. If it is a moving door, you may require to lift it out of the track. Get rid of any surrounding components, consisting of the trim, and inspect the condition of the frame for any damage that might require repair before setting up the brand-new door.

4. Install the New Door Frame

  1. Dry Fit the Frame: Position the brand-new frame into the opening without securing it to see how well it fits.
  2. Protect the Frame: Begin leveling the frame and use shims if essential to guarantee it is straight and level. When located correctly, secure it in location with screws or nails.
  3. Check for Level: Utilize your level again to make sure the frame stays straight before continuing.

5. Install the Sliding Doors

  1. Insert the Bottom Track: Depending on the door style, you may need to secure the bottom track first. Follow the maker's instructions for this step.
  2. Hang the Panels: Lift each door panel into location. Guarantee that they move efficiently within their tracks.
  3. Install the Top Track: Secure the leading track if required, making sure the doors are lined up.

6. Include Weather Stripping and Trim

After successfully setting up the doors, the next action is to include weather condition removing to ensure that they are energy efficient. Install the trim around the frame, concealing any gaps and adding a finished appearance.

7. Final Adjustments

Once the installation is total, test the sliding system to guarantee the doors open and close effortlessly. Make any required modifications, and guarantee that locks and deals with are appropriately set up.

8. Caulking and Finishing Touches

Use caulk around the frame to seal any gaps and safeguard versus moisture. Make sure the caulk is smooth for a refined appearance.

Upkeep Tips for Sliding Patio Doors


When your sliding patio doors are installed, maintaining them will make sure durability:

  1. Regular Cleaning: Clean the glass with a gentle glass cleaner. Dust and dirt can accumulate on the tracks, so regular cleaning is necessary.
  2. Lube Tracks: Regularly lubricate the tracks with a silicone-based lubricant to avoid sticking and guarantee smooth operation.
  3. Inspect Seals: Inspect the seals and weather stripping for wear, replacing them as needed to preserve energy efficiency.

Regularly Asked Questions


1. Is it challenging to install moving patio doors myself?

While setting up moving patio doors can be difficult, it's manageable with the right tools and understanding. If uncertain, consider employing a professional.

2. For how long does it typically take to set up a moving patio door?

The installation process can take anywhere from a couple of hours to a full day, depending on skill level and any unpredicted complications.

3. Can I change an old moving door with a new one without modifying the frame?

Yes, in lots of cases, you can set up a new door in the exact same frame if the measurements match. Nevertheless, it's constantly best to determine and examine the existing frame for any required adjustments.

4. What are the average expenses associated with moving patio door installation?

Expenses can vary commonly based upon the type of door you choose, labor costs, and any extra materials needed. Usually, homeowners can expect to spend between ₤ 1,000 to ₤ 3,000 for a total setup.
